The Malaysian Consulate General hosted the 54th Malaysian National Day

Reception on Saturday, 17 September 2011


The Consul General hosted the 54th National Day Reception on 17 September 2011 at the Sheraton Park Hotel and Towers, Chennai.  The reception was held in conjunction with the 54th Malaysian National Day and Malaysia Day which falls on 31 August and 16 September respectively.  About 180 guests who attended the function comprised members of the Diplomatic Corps, senior government officials, prominent figures from the local community, entrepreneurs as well as Malaysians residing in Chennai.  Selected Malaysian students from each university in Chennai were also invited to attend the function.  

 

The programme began with the recital of Doa, video presentation on Tourism Malaysia, welcoming address by the Consul General and followed by the National Anthem of India and Malaysia.   The function was held along with the Hari Raya festivity and the Consulate General had prepared special dishes including Lemang, Roti Jala, Mee Goreng,  nasi empet and several others.  Specialties for dessert mainly reflected the Malaysian biscuits, sweets as well as kuih raya and dodol were brought from Malaysia.
